I have done it on 3 or 4 vehicles with ceramic at about 60 or 70% (depending on what was in stock). You can’t really tell it is tinted at all. The only evidence of the tint is on the “dots” around the edge. It makes a huge difference when the sun is shining in through the windsheild. It doesn’t feel like I’m getting a sunburn anymore. It doesn’t change visibility enough to make any tangible difference. I will continue to do it going forward because it makes that big of a difference in comfort.
